Garcinia bancana belonging to the Guttiferae family,in Indonesia this plant is locally named manggis hutan. In order to our profile of chemical compounds and biology activity of Garcinia plants which found in Indonesia six compounds from the stem bark and two compound from the leaves were isolated of Garcinia bancana. Isolated by chromatography technique and The structure of these compound were determined base on spectroscopic data including UV, IR, NMR 1-D and 2-D. Based on spectroscopy data the eight compounds are 1,5-dihydroxy-3,6- dimethoxy-2,7-di-(3-methylbut-2-enyl)xanthone (1), 1,4,6-trihydroxy,3-methoxy,5-(3methylbut-2- enyl)xanthone (2), isoxanthochymol (3), (-)-epicathechin (4), β-amyrin (5), 1,5-dihydroxy-6’,6’- dimehylpyrano (2’, 3’: 2,3) xanthone (6). lupeol (7) and apygenin (8). All compound were determined antioxidant activity by 1,1-diphenyl-2-picrylhydrazyl radical (DPPH). Three compounds of isoxanthochymol (3).(-)-epicathechin (4) and 1,5-dihydroxy-6’,6’-dimehylpyrano (2’, 3’: 2,3) xanthone (6) showed the active antioxidant with IC50 value of 9.8 ; 8.1; and 68 μg/mL respectively
